The Jawai Dam is no less than a blessing to people and farmers from three districts, including Pali. Today it is the largest dam in the west of Rajasthan. The Jawai -Dam, which extinguished the thirst of 900 towns, was built by former Maharaja Ummed Singh of Jodhpur under the circumstances when Pali and Jalore’s districts suffered heavy losses as a result of flooding in the Jawai River in 1903. 1946 and in 1957 this work was. Thereafter, farmers are also provided with water for irrigation, together with the thirst of the people of Pali.
